Petty Thief



He was walking in the park late one night.
When a thief robbed him of his last ten dollars and fake Rolex Watch.
The thief didn't give him a chance to fight or run.
The thief sneaked up and blindsided him with a punch to the side of his head.
The thief hit like a young George Foreman.
He was laying on the ground with his lights knocked out.
Because of a petty stupid thief.
